64-bit LiveCycle Environment Still Requires Additional 32-bit JDK for PDF Generator

If you are running LiveCycle in a complete 64-bit environment (64-bit OS, 64-bit JDK), please note that you'd still need to install a 32-bit version of the same JDK if you plan to use PDF Generator. If your appserver is WebSphere or WebLogic, this 32-bit additional JDK can be Sun HotSpot.

The high-level steps are as follows:
- Download and install the Sun HotSpot 32-bit JDK (version 1.5, version 6.0 is NOT supported)
- Create a new system environment variable called JAVA_HOME_32
- Set its value to the folder where you installed the 32-bit JDK
